Larry , While waiting to receive my order of Capacitors I kept looking at my 65 in Mits and was thinking of just buying a New DLP , Every time I see that blinking light for the last 5 days i was getting closer and closer to that 70 in DLP, So as I was walking towards it with my tools to start taking it apart or just put my Foot through it, the BLINKING LIGHT that has been staring at me Daily just STOPPED Blinking so I pushed the power button and it came on, Can you Believe this, Do you have any Ideas?? [email protected]
Larry Dillon said: Yea, change the capacitors on the fmt and DM board as well as the power supply board. That is the first indication the capacitors are going bad.
Sorry Kevin, wrong model number I was thinking. just change the 4 capacitors inside the DM while the set still works. You will save the set from a 1000 repair. Try not to use the set now untill you replace the capacitors as now that it came back on, you stand a higher chance that the DM will get blown out.

Yes do wait till you get the caps, unplug the TV for noew, as even with the set turned off, those capacitors are stewing inside the DM as the DM is on 24/7, that is why a small fan is recommended. Changed the capacitors, still have green blinking light- any ideas?
If the TV set is the same model as the thread, try to take out the DM and take off the shield. Now install the DM board and make sure that the connectors are fully seated into the main board. Then install the shield and then plug the set back in and wait a minute or two till the light goes out.
